Resolving lubrication issues associated with low-sulphur fuels

Chemical tanker operator Stolt Tankers shares its views on how main engines will cope with lower sulphur fuels once IMO 2020 kicks in

In 2014, Stolt Tankers began developing the C38 series of chemical tankers. The vessels were to be, as far as possible, future proof within the parameters of known and expected regulatory developments. One of the parameters was IMO 2020 – the regulation requiring vessels to burn 0.5% sulphur content fuel from 1 January 2020.

The C38 chemical tankers are propelled by WinGD 6RT-flex-50D main engines. On these engines, the fuel injection, exhaust valve timing, fuel injection duration and cylinder oil injection duration are all programable. Stolt Tankers has tuned these engines to maximise their efficiencies.
